Cadw's description
Location
Situated on crossroada in centre of Oakford, the first house on the road to W, on S side. House set behind low stone coped wall with spearhead railings and scroll-topped gate.
History
Mid C19 village house and shop. Ty Dderwen ( Shop) was the former village Post Office which moved to Llynfell after which the shop ( and Bwthyn Cwrw nextdoor ) became a public house for a time before converted to a private house.
Reason for designation
A short well-preserved row consisting of a house and shop, still in late Georgian style in a village context.
